第2種情報処理技術者試験 |
2000年度 = 平成12年度・春期 |
午前 |
問16 |
次の流れ図は、1からN(N ≧ 1)までの整数の総和(1 + 2 + … + N )を求め、結果を変数x に入れるアルゴリズムを示している。流れ図中のaに当てはまる式はどれか。
ア i = N
| イ i < N
| ウ i > N
| エ x > N
|
ウ
iの値を1, 2, …, N とインクリメントしながら合計を行います。N を加えた直後にiの値が一つ増やされてN + 1となったときに、繰返しを終了しなければなりません。
したがって、ウのi > N が正解となります。
なお、アのi = N では、Nの加算が行われず、1 + 2 + … + N - 1の合計が求められることになります。